Output e8060719a76f82d6e8022c0e8f8cd09f2c9077a7eb64c35d2ce534e1837039ea:17

value
898000
script pubkey
OP_0 OP_PUSHBYTES_20 77bbf54e4f5830b1f5571f1fd6bc1897fe059f92
address
bc1qw7al2nj0tqctra2hru0ad0qcjllqt8uj5pqyxv
transaction
e8060719a76f82d6e8022c0e8f8cd09f2c9077a7eb64c35d2ce534e1837039ea
confirmations
124099
spent
true